ZTE and Kcell sign strategic MoU to boost terminal ecosystem and FWA services in Kazakhstan

ZTE Corporation (0763.HK / 000063.SZ), a global leading provider of integrated information and communication technology solutions, announced the signing of a strategic cooperation memorandum of understanding (MoU) with Kcell JCS, a prominent telecommunications operator in Kazakhstan.

The MoU was signed by James Zhang, Senior Vice President and President of Asia-Pacific and CIS of ZTE, and Askar Zhambakin, CEO of Kcell. This partnership represents a major strategic move by ZTE in the Kazakh market this year, particularly in strengthening the terminal device ecosystem with Kcell.

Askar Zhambakin, CEO of Kcell, said: "At Kcell, we focus on improving connectivity for people and businesses across the country. We work with different global technology partners to make mobile internet faster and more reliable, including through the development of our 5G network. Our cooperation with ZTE supports this approach by expanding access to devices and developing Fixed Wireless Access - bringing fast internet to areas where traditional connections are not available."

Moving beyond traditional network infrastructure, this collaboration focuses heavily on the expansion of the terminal ecosystem. The agreement encompasses a strong mutual intention to jointly promote a wider range of ZTE's smartphone devices to the Kazakh market, offering consumers more choice and access to cutting-edge mobile technology. A central pillar of the partnership is the deepening of cooperation on Fixed Wireless Access (FWA) services. By leveraging ZTE's advanced Customer Premises Equipment (CPE), the collaboration aims to significantly enhance connectivity experiences for local households and businesses, bringing high-speed internet access to more users across the country.
